As per Market Research Future, the Food and Beverages sector is the primary driver of the Rice Derivative Market, utilizing rice flour, starch, syrup, and protein in a wide array of products, including bakery items, snacks, beverages, and infant nutrition. The rising consumer demand for gluten-free, clean-label, and plant-based options is propelling the use of rice derivatives in this sector.

In pharmaceuticals, rice starch and rice protein are increasingly used as excipients, binders, and in specialized nutritional formulations. The Cosmetics and Personal Care industry is incorporating rice bran oil and rice protein for their moisturizing, anti-aging, and skin-conditioning properties. The Animal Feed sector also represents a notable application, utilizing rice by-products for livestock and aquaculture nutrition.

The growth in non-food applications reflects the versatility and functional benefits of rice derivatives beyond traditional food uses.
